## Releases

Muttermill's log sampler ships on a two-week cadence. Before cutting a release, verify the sampling ratios in `rates.toml` against the current traffic baseline, since a stale config can flood the Harkwell aggregator. Build with the pinned toolchain, run the replay suite, and tag. Every release artifact must be signed before publishing to the registry; sign using the key that follows.

deploy key for yafog-yafop: bky3_xU7

Onboarding note: Our team shares the Fennwick Lab on Level 2 with the Cartography group from Delvaro Analytics. Always log your bench time in the wall planner and clear shared equipment after use. The lab door keypad accepts the joint access code, which is provided below for your reference.

staff pass of baweg-bawep = bdg-AIU-1

Department heads,

The franchise agreement with Tolberry Kitchens has cleared legal review. Terms: seven-year license covering the Ashgrove territory, standard royalty structure, brand compliance audits twice yearly. Training obligations fall to Operations; marketing collateral support sits with Brand. Signing is targeted for the 15th, pending one final clause on exclusivity. Please brief your teams on execution timelines, not commercial terms. The confidential business rationale for the board follows directly below this message.

management briefing: Headcount on the Belix team goes from 60 to 93 by the end of November. Gross margin on Belix came in at 23 percent against a plan of 47 percent.